Description

2-[(Dimethylamino)Methyl]Tetralin-1-One is a specialized organic compound featuring a tetralone core substituted with a dimethylaminomethyl group, which imparts unique chemical reactivity. This structure makes it a valuable intermediate in synthetic organic chemistry, particularly for the construction of complex nitrogen-containing heterocycles and pharmacologically active scaffolds. It is primarily sought after by research institutions and chemical manufacturers in the pharmaceutical and agrochemical sectors for advanced R&D and process development.

Basic Information

Product Name 2-[(Dimethylamino)Methyl]Tetralin-1-One
CAS No. 7353-59-5
Molecular Formula C₁₃H₁₇NO
Molecular Weight 203.28 g/mol
Synonyms 1-Tetralone, 2-[(dimethylamino)methyl]-; 2-(Dimethylaminomethyl)-1-tetralone; 2-[(Dimethylamino)methyl]-3,4-dihydronaphthalen-1(2H)-one; 2-(N,N-Dimethylaminomethyl)-1-tetralone; 7353-59-5; 2-(Dimethylaminomethyl)-1-tetralone; 2-(Dimethylaminomethyl)-3,4-dihydro-1(2H)-naphthalenone

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from incompatible materials. For long-term storage, consider an inert atmosphere to maintain optimal stability.
